Responsibilities

  • Build the Pilot Rail human-in-the-loop approval interface, execution-wave UIs, and policy-gap reporting surface.
  • Develop connector health APIs, infrastructure-as-code template generation endpoints, plan envelope management, and approval chain services.
  • Contribute to shared platform capabilities including signed context packets, plan state machines, agent panels, and audit logging.
  • Build end-to-end product features across React components, API routes, and database schemas.
  • Design and develop secure, scalable, multi-tenant software across AWS, Azure, and GCP.
  • Integrate AI agents, LLMs, cloud AI platforms, and agentic frameworks into onboarding and platform experiences.
  • Write maintainable code, tests, participate in code reviews, monitor deployed services, investigate errors, and design graceful degradation.
  • Collaborate with product managers and designers to refine requirements and contribute to engineering standards.

Requirements

  • 1–2 years of Staff or Associate Principal-level professional software engineering experience, including at least one year building production web applications.
  • Experience working across the full stack and writing readable, maintainable code.
  • Experience with LLM APIs such as OpenAI, Anthropic, or Amazon Bedrock, or agent frameworks such as LangChain or LangGraph.
  • Experience building REST APIs in Python or a comparable language, with knowledge of HTTP semantics, JWT authentication, and relational database design.
  • Experience writing SQL queries and understanding indexing, ORMs, and raw SQL.
  • Experience using Git in a team environment with branching, pull requests, and code review.
  • At least one deployment to AWS, Azure, or GCP and a basic understanding of the path from code push to user availability.
  • Preferred experience with React, TypeScript, component lifecycle, and state management patterns.
  • Preferred experience with forms, tables, multi-step workflows, browser API integration, WebSocket or Server-Sent Events, and graceful handling of loading, error, and stale-data states.
  • Preferred familiarity with identity and access management concepts including SSO, SAML, SCIM, RBAC, JIT access, and privileged access management.
  • Preferred experience with FastAPI, SQLAlchemy, PostgreSQL, Terraform, AWS CDK, or ARM templates.
